    I took it from charger at 7:30am. Went to work (outside) and left it on table. About 10 I went inside to caffe break and news reading (about 20mins). After that my battery was at 30%. It's all happening in only EDGE area. I thought that it's draining my battery and changed settings to only 2G (it was 2G & 3G). At 2:30PM my battery was empty.
    After some time on car charger my battery went to 25%. Half hour later I find my phone turned off (i wasn't using it at all and it was still on 2G only). Went home, charged it and battery was normal trough night and most of the next day (today). I was at friend's house and my battery was about 15% so I plugged phone in his PC (and detected phone). Half hour later I'm getting ready to go home, taking my phone and it's off, battery drained.
    After charging it, it's working normaly and battery is not draining.
    What was that about? I have changed my charger cable 2 days ago (still have original). Can that be cause of problems? I'm not happy to do OS reload or wipe (waiting for 10.3.1 to do "fresh start").

    What does Device Monitor say was using the battery when you experienced the drains?

    There is a current bug in BBM where it randomly starts to hog the CPU thus killing the battery even if its Active Frame isn't open. I had that bug hit my Z30 again last Friday evening/night while I was out with friends. If you don't catch it in time with a reboot your battery will be dead in no time.

    This happened to my Z10 last week, BBM was the culprit which slammed my battery in about Two hours from about 2/3 full. After it shutdown on its own accord and charging it up again, it's been fine. Similar issue happened to Z30 a few months back, BBM also the issue, never re-occurred. Seen the same on android device.
